Scope of Work
- Overseeing activities at pool facility
- Explaining and enforcing rules, regulations and policies to ensure safety of patrons
- Monitoring designated areas to recognize signs of danger
- Warning swimmers regarding unsafe situations
- Maintaining order in swimming areas
- Responding to emergencies and rescuing swimmers in danger of drowning
- Performing first aid procedures
- Maintaining cleanliness and orderliness of all areas
- Testing swimming pool water pH levels to ensure compliance with health and safety standards, including regular monitoring and recording
- Completing reports by recording observations, information, occurrences, surveillance activities, and interviewing witnesses
- Informing FM of any requirements for emergency call outs
- Assisting residents with special needs
